diff --git a/includes/webform.conditionals.inc b/includes/webform.conditionals.inc
index 370bcce..f6e23d7 100644
--- a/includes/webform.conditionals.inc
+++ b/includes/webform.conditionals.inc
@@ -959,16 +959,8 @@ function webform_conditional_operator_string_equal($input_values, $rule_value) {
  * Conditional callback for string comparisons.
  */
 function webform_conditional_operator_string_not_equal($input_values, $rule_value) {
-  $found = FALSE;
-  foreach ($input_values as $value) {
-    // Checkbox values come in as 0 integers for unchecked boxes.
-    $value = ($value === 0) ? '' : $value;
-    if (strcasecmp($value, $rule_value) === 0) {
-      $found = TRUE;
-    }
-  }
-  return !$found;
-}
+  return !webform_conditional_operator_string_equal($input_values, $rule_value);
+ }
 
 /**
  * Conditional callback for string comparisons.
